


As of late I have had 1 report, and one first person encounter of this cable.
It wasn't pretty. The cable was too long. When you took all the slack out, the cable was still toooooooo long.
I had to shim the cable about 3/4 of an inch on both sides to get the cable tight. Now the Caveat is that the shim has to be wide enough to allow the cables non-screwed part through it.
I had a couple of old bushings from a puter that I worked on decades ago,... I re-used them for this purpose.

3/4 + 3/4 is about 1.5 inches of shim as it has to be on both sides equally.
